Tooth Decay: Causes and Prevention



Tooth decay can conveniently be stopped with proper dental health practices and normal dental check-ups. You need to make certain to brush your teeth at least twice a day, utilizing fluoride tooth paste and a soft-bristled tooth brush. Do not forget to floss day-to-day to eliminate any kind of plaque and food bits stuck in between your teeth.

In addition, restrict your intake of sweet and acidic foods and drinks, as they can contribute to tooth decay. It's likewise essential to visit your dentist consistently for exams and expert cleansings. Throughout these gos to, your dental expert can identify any type of very early signs of tooth decay and give required treatments to prevent additional damages.

Periodontal Disease: Signs and Avoidance



The good news is, gum tissue condition is an usual dental trouble that can be stopped with proper dental treatment and routine dental check-ups. Gum tissue condition, additionally known as periodontal illness, happens when the gum tissues become infected and irritated. If left without treatment, it can bring about tooth loss and various other severe oral health issues.

To prevent gum disease, comply with these basic steps:
- Brush your teeth a minimum of two times a day with a soft-bristled tooth brush.
- Floss daily to remove plaque and food bits from in between your teeth.
- Utilize an antimicrobial mouth wash to kill microorganisms and refresh your breath.
- Consume a well balanced diet regimen that's low in sweet and acidic foods.
- See your dental expert consistently for professional cleansings and check-ups.

Foul Breath: Causes and Treatments



If you frequently experience bad breath, there are numerous reasons and treatments you need to recognize.

Halitosis, also called halitosis, can be caused by inadequate dental health, particular foods and beverages, smoking cigarettes, dry mouth, and specific medical problems.

To stop halitosis, it is essential to practice good dental hygiene by brushing your teeth twice a day, flossing daily, and frequently visiting your dentist for cleanings.

Preventing foods and drinks such as garlic, onions, and coffee that can contribute to halitosis can additionally help.

Tooth Level Of Sensitivity: Causes and Solutions



To stop tooth sensitivity, you can take straightforward actions and utilize effective remedies. Tooth level of sensitivity takes place when the dentin layer underneath your tooth enamel becomes subjected, causing pain and discomfort. Below are some reasons and remedies to help you handle tooth sensitivity:

- Brush carefully: Using a soft-bristled toothbrush and applying gentle stress while brushing can avoid enamel erosion.

- Use desensitizing tooth paste: These tooth pastes contain unique active ingredients that aid obstruct pain signals from reaching the nerves of your teeth.

- Prevent acidic foods and beverages: Acidic substances can deteriorate tooth enamel, so it's ideal to restrict your consumption of citrus fruits, soft drink, and a glass of wine.

- Use a mouthguard: If you grind your teeth at night, wearing a mouthguard can help safeguard your enamel and minimize sensitivity.

- Go to your dental professional on a regular basis: Routine dental examinations can aid determine and treat any type of underlying dental health and wellness concerns that may be creating tooth level of sensitivity.

Teeth Grinding: Effects and Prevention Techniques



Grinding your teeth can have detrimental impacts on your dental health and wellness, however there are avoidance methods you can carry out to shield your teeth.

Teeth grinding, additionally referred to as bruxism, can lead to numerous problems such as tooth damage, jaw pain, and headaches. The continual grinding motion can wear down the enamel, making your teeth a lot more susceptible to degeneration and sensitivity.

To avoid teeth grinding, it's important to identify and resolve the underlying causes. Anxiety and anxiousness are common triggers, so exercising relaxation methods such as deep breathing and meditation can help.

In addition, using a mouthguard during the night can give a protective barrier in between your upper and lower teeth. Normal oral gos to are additionally important as your dental professional can give further assistance and suggest appropriate treatment choices to reduce the impacts of teeth grinding.
